Материалы по правильной архитектуре проектов на laravel?

Существуют ли какие нибудь гайды, статьи, курсы, где рассмотрено создание хоть немного сложного приложения? Где есть полноценные сервисы (а не просто класс), контракты, абстракции, где показано как это все лучше связывать и т.д.. Сколько ни ищу, ни разу не нашел ничего подобного, везде делают какой то круд и ничего более. Максимум пару классов создадут в папке services и все.
  • Вопрос задан
  • 530 просмотров
Решения вопроса 1
OnYourLips
@OnYourLips
Максимум пару классов создадут в папке services и все.
Да, но это начало.
Сразу же еще и Eloquent выкидывают в пользу Doctrine, все-таки Active Record - это ужасный антипаттерн и основной источник проблем.
Валидаторы ставят нормальные (пакет symfony/validator) а не описываемые в массивах, подключают валидируемую конфигурацию (пакет symfony/config) ради три-билдера и т.д. От ларавела остается только http-фреймворк и пара компонентов. В итоге потом приходит понимание, что надо было изначально брать симфони.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ы